i second that low geico price: $434.30/6months.
50/100/50 and $500deductible. i do have towing. i DONT have rental reimbursement.
zero points, no dwi's, no at fault claims, stellar driving record, i am 30yrs old.
and my car was used, 2008, with 29k when i bought it, and my policy has remained virtually the same for the past 3 years

i would think about:
your credit history
your past claims
your NEW car (newer is more expensive to fix)
location (based on claims, crime, accidents, etc)
